Microsoft.ChangeAnalysis-Profil
Bicep-Ressourcendefinition
Der Profilressourcentyp kann mit Vorgängen bereitgestellt werden, die auf Folgendes abzielen:
- Abonnements – Siehe Befehle zur Abonnementbereitstellung
Eine Liste der geänderten Eigenschaften in jeder API-Version finden Sie unter Änderungsprotokoll.
Ressourcenformat
Um eine Microsoft.ChangeAnalysis/profile-Ressource zu erstellen, fügen Sie ihrer Vorlage den folgenden Bicep hinzu.
resource symbolicname 'Microsoft.ChangeAnalysis/profile@2020-04-01-preview' = {
name: 'string'
location: 'string'
identity: {
type: 'string'
}
properties: {
notifications: {
activationState: 'string'
azureMonitorWorkspaceProperties: {
includeChangeDetails: 'string'
workspaceId: 'string'
workspaceResourceId: 'string'
}
}
}
systemData: {}
}
Eigenschaftswerte
Profil
Name | BESCHREIBUNG | Wert |
---|---|---|
name | Der Ressourcenname | Zeichenfolge (erforderlich) |
location | Der Speicherort, an dem die Ressource bereitgestellt werden soll. | Zeichenfolge |
identity | Der Identitätsblock, der von einer ARM-Ressource zurückgegeben wird, die verwaltete Identität unterstützt. | ResourceIdentity |
properties | Die Eigenschaften eines Konfigurationsprofils. | ConfigurationProfileResourceProperties |
systemData | Metadaten der obersten Ebene https://github.com/Azure/azure-resource-manager-rpc/blob/master/v1.0/common-api-contracts.md#system-metadata-for-all-azure-resources |
SystemData |
ResourceIdentity
Name | BESCHREIBUNG | Wert |
---|---|---|
type | Der Typ der verwendeten verwalteten Identität. Der Typ "SystemAssigned, UserAssigned" umfasst sowohl eine implizit erstellte Identität als auch eine Reihe von benutzerseitig zugewiesenen Identitäten. Der Typ "None" entfernt alle Identitäten. | "Keine" "SystemAssigned" |
ConfigurationProfileResourceProperties
Name | BESCHREIBUNG | Wert |
---|---|---|
Benachrichtigungen | Einstellungen der Änderungsbenachrichtigungskonfiguration für ein Abonnement. | NotificationSettings |
NotificationSettings
Name | BESCHREIBUNG | Wert |
---|---|---|
activationState | Der Status der Benachrichtigungsfunktion. | "Deaktiviert" "Aktiviert" "Keine" |
azureMonitorWorkspaceProperties | Konfigurationseigenschaften eines Azure Monitor-Arbeitsbereichs, der Änderungsbenachrichtigungen empfängt. | AzureMonitorWorkspaceProperties |
AzureMonitorWorkspaceProperties
Name | BESCHREIBUNG | Wert |
---|---|---|
includeChangeDetails | Der Modus des IncludeChangeDetails-Features. Mit dem Flag wird konfiguriert, ob Inhalt der Änderung vor und nach den Werten eingeschlossen oder ausgeschlossen werden soll. | "Ausschließen" "Einschließen" "Keine" |
workspaceId | Die Id des Azure Monitor-Arbeitsbereichs– der eindeutige Bezeichner für den Log Analytics-Arbeitsbereich. | Zeichenfolge |
workspaceResourceId | Die ARM-Ressourcen-ID des Azure Monitor-Arbeitsbereichs. Die Ressourcen-ID sollte im folgenden Format vorliegen: /subscriptions/{subscriptionId}/resourcegroups/{resourceGroupName}/providers/Microsoft.OperationalInsights/workspaces/{workspaceName} | Zeichenfolge |
SystemData
Dieses Objekt enthält keine Eigenschaften, die während der Bereitstellung festgelegt werden sollen. Alle Eigenschaften sind ReadOnly.
Ressourcendefinition mit einer ARM-Vorlage
Der Profilressourcentyp kann mit Vorgängen bereitgestellt werden, die auf Folgendes abzielen:
- Abonnements – Siehe Befehle zur Abonnementbereitstellung
Eine Liste der geänderten Eigenschaften in jeder API-Version finden Sie unter Änderungsprotokoll.
Ressourcenformat
Um eine Microsoft.ChangeAnalysis/profile-Ressource zu erstellen, fügen Sie der Vorlage den folgenden JSON-Code hinzu.
{
"type": "Microsoft.ChangeAnalysis/profile",
"apiVersion": "2020-04-01-preview",
"name": "string",
"location": "string",
"identity": {
"type": "string"
},
"properties": {
"notifications": {
"activationState": "string",
"azureMonitorWorkspaceProperties": {
"includeChangeDetails": "string",
"workspaceId": "string",
"workspaceResourceId": "string"
}
}
},
"systemData": {}
}
Eigenschaftswerte
Profil
Name | BESCHREIBUNG | Wert |
---|---|---|
type | Der Ressourcentyp | "Microsoft.ChangeAnalysis/profile" |
apiVersion | Die Version der Ressourcen-API | "2020-04-01-preview" |
name | Der Ressourcenname | Zeichenfolge (erforderlich) |
location | Der Speicherort, an dem die Ressource bereitgestellt werden soll. | Zeichenfolge |
identity | Der Identitätsblock, der von einer ARM-Ressource zurückgegeben wird, die verwaltete Identität unterstützt. | ResourceIdentity |
properties | Die Eigenschaften eines Konfigurationsprofils. | ConfigurationProfileResourceProperties |
systemData | Metadaten der obersten Ebene https://github.com/Azure/azure-resource-manager-rpc/blob/master/v1.0/common-api-contracts.md#system-metadata-for-all-azure-resources |
SystemData |
ResourceIdentity
Name | BESCHREIBUNG | Wert |
---|---|---|
type | Der Typ der verwendeten verwalteten Identität. Der Typ "SystemAssigned, UserAssigned" enthält sowohl eine implizit erstellte Identität als auch eine Reihe benutzerseitig zugewiesener Identitäten. Der Typ "None" entfernt alle Identitäten. | "Keine" "SystemAssigned" |
ConfigurationProfileResourceProperties
Name | BESCHREIBUNG | Wert |
---|---|---|
Benachrichtigungen | Einstellungen der Änderungsbenachrichtigungskonfiguration für ein Abonnement. | NotificationSettings |
NotificationSettings
Name | BESCHREIBUNG | Wert |
---|---|---|
activationState | Der Status der Benachrichtigungsfunktion. | "Deaktiviert" "Aktiviert" "Keine" |
azureMonitorWorkspaceProperties | Konfigurationseigenschaften eines Azure Monitor-Arbeitsbereichs, der Änderungsbenachrichtigungen empfängt. | AzureMonitorWorkspaceProperties |
AzureMonitorWorkspaceProperties
Name | BESCHREIBUNG | Wert |
---|---|---|
includeChangeDetails | Der Modus des IncludeChangeDetails-Features. Das Flag konfiguriert, ob Inhalte der Änderung vor und nach Werten eingeschlossen oder ausgeschlossen werden sollen. | "Ausschließen" "Einschließen" "Keine" |
workspaceId | Die Azure Monitor-Arbeitsbereichs-ID – der eindeutige Bezeichner für den Log Analytics-Arbeitsbereich. | Zeichenfolge |
workspaceResourceId | Die ARM-Ressourcen-ID des Azure Monitor-Arbeitsbereichs. Die Ressourcen-ID sollte das folgende Format aufweisen: /subscriptions/{subscriptionId}/resourcegroups/{resourceGroupName}/providers/Microsoft.OperationalInsights/workspaces/{workspaceName} | Zeichenfolge |
SystemData
Dieses Objekt enthält keine Eigenschaften, die während der Bereitstellung festgelegt werden sollen. Alle Eigenschaften sind ReadOnly.
Terraform (AzAPI-Anbieter) Ressourcendefinition
Der Profilressourcentyp kann mit Vorgängen bereitgestellt werden, die Folgendes zum Ziel haben:
- Abonnements
Eine Liste der geänderten Eigenschaften in jeder API-Version finden Sie unter Änderungsprotokoll.
Ressourcenformat
Um eine Microsoft.ChangeAnalysis/profile-Ressource zu erstellen, fügen Sie der Vorlage die folgende Terraform-Ressource hinzu.
resource "azapi_resource" "symbolicname" {
type = "Microsoft.ChangeAnalysis/profile@2020-04-01-preview"
name = "string"
location = "string"
parent_id = "string"
identity {
type = "SystemAssigned"
}
body = jsonencode({
properties = {
notifications = {
activationState = "string"
azureMonitorWorkspaceProperties = {
includeChangeDetails = "string"
workspaceId = "string"
workspaceResourceId = "string"
}
}
}
systemData = {}
})
}
Eigenschaftswerte
Profil
Name | BESCHREIBUNG | Wert |
---|---|---|
type | Ressourcentyp | "Microsoft.ChangeAnalysis/profile@2020-04-01-preview" |
name | Der Ressourcenname | Zeichenfolge (erforderlich) |
location | Der Speicherort, an dem die Ressource bereitgestellt werden soll. | Zeichenfolge |
parent_id | Verwenden Sie zum Bereitstellen in einem Abonnement die ID dieses Abonnements. | Zeichenfolge (erforderlich) |
identity | Der Identitätsblock, der von einer ARM-Ressource zurückgegeben wird, die verwaltete Identität unterstützt. | ResourceIdentity |
properties | Die Eigenschaften eines Konfigurationsprofils. | ConfigurationProfileResourceProperties |
systemData | Metadaten der obersten Ebene https://github.com/Azure/azure-resource-manager-rpc/blob/master/v1.0/common-api-contracts.md#system-metadata-for-all-azure-resources |
SystemData |
ResourceIdentity
Name | BESCHREIBUNG | Wert |
---|---|---|
type | Der Typ der verwendeten verwalteten Identität. Der Typ "SystemAssigned, UserAssigned" umfasst sowohl eine implizit erstellte Identität als auch eine Reihe von benutzerseitig zugewiesenen Identitäten. Der Typ "None" entfernt alle Identitäten. | "SystemAssigned" |
ConfigurationProfileResourceProperties
Name | BESCHREIBUNG | Wert |
---|---|---|
Benachrichtigungen | Einstellungen der Änderungsbenachrichtigungskonfiguration für ein Abonnement. | NotificationSettings |
NotificationSettings
Name | BESCHREIBUNG | Wert |
---|---|---|
activationState | Der Status der Benachrichtigungsfunktion. | "Deaktiviert" "Aktiviert" "None" |
azureMonitorWorkspaceProperties | Konfigurationseigenschaften eines Azure Monitor-Arbeitsbereichs, der Änderungsbenachrichtigungen empfängt. | AzureMonitorWorkspaceProperties |
AzureMonitorWorkspaceProperties
Name | BESCHREIBUNG | Wert |
---|---|---|
includeChangeDetails | Der Modus des IncludeChangeDetails-Features. Mit dem Flag wird konfiguriert, ob Inhalt der Änderung vor und nach den Werten eingeschlossen oder ausgeschlossen werden soll. | "Ausschließen" "Include" "None" |
workspaceId | Die Id des Azure Monitor-Arbeitsbereichs– der eindeutige Bezeichner für den Log Analytics-Arbeitsbereich. | Zeichenfolge |
workspaceResourceId | Die ARM-Ressourcen-ID des Azure Monitor-Arbeitsbereichs. Die Ressourcen-ID sollte im folgenden Format vorliegen: /subscriptions/{subscriptionId}/resourcegroups/{resourceGroupName}/providers/Microsoft.OperationalInsights/workspaces/{workspaceName} | Zeichenfolge |
SystemData
Dieses Objekt enthält keine Eigenschaften, die während der Bereitstellung festgelegt werden sollen. Alle Eigenschaften sind ReadOnly.